The Science Behind Anabolism

How Anabolism Works

During anabolic processes, small molecules like amino acids, glucose, and fatty acids are combined to form larger, more complex molecules such as proteins, glycogen, and lipids. These reactions require energy, which is often supplied by adenosine triphosphate (ATP). The anabolic pathway is crucial for muscle growth, tissue repair, and maintaining metabolic balance.

Examples of Anabolic Activities

  • Synthesis of muscle proteins after resistance training
  • Replenishment of glycogen stores in muscles and liver
  • Bone growth and mineralization

Factors Influencing Anabolic Processes

Several factors can enhance or inhibit Anabolic What is within the body:

  1. Nutrition: Adequate intake of protein and calories supports anabolic activity.
  2. Hormones: Testosterone, insulin, and growth hormone play significant roles in promoting anabolism.
  3. Exercise: Resistance training stimulates anabolic responses in muscles.
  4. Rest and Recovery: Sufficient sleep and rest periods are necessary for effective anabolism.
